Think Stats: Probability & Statistics for Programmers by Allen Downey



Book Contents :-
1. Exploratory Data Analysis 2. Distributions 3. Probability Mass Functions 4. Cumulative Distribution Functions 5. Modeling Distributions 6. Probability Density Functions 7. Relationships Between Variables 8. Estimation 9. Hypothesis Testing 10. Linear Least Squares 11. Regression 12. Time Series Analysis 13. Survival Analysis 14. Analytic Methods

About this book :-
"Think Stats: Probability & Statistics for Programmers" by Allen B. Downey is a practical textbook that teaches "probability", "statistics", and data analysis for programmers. Instead of focusing on heavy mathematics, it emphasizes learning through coding and real datasets. Readers use Python to explore data, estimate probabilities, and solve statistical problems, making concepts easier to understand through hands-on practice. This approach helps learners develop strong analytical skills while applying statistical ideas in programming. The book covers core topics such as distributions, sampling, and statistical inference with real-world examples. It teaches "data analysis" by encouraging experimentation and computation rather than memorization of formulas. By writing programs to model randomness and uncertainty, readers gain insight into how statistical methods work in practice. This makes the book valuable for programmers and data enthusiasts who want to understand statistics in a modern and applied way. Written by Allen Downey, the textbook bridges programming and statistical thinking. It is ideal for learners who prefer coding-based exploration over traditional theory-heavy instruction. By combining "Python programming" with statistical concepts, the book builds a strong foundation in "statistical thinking" and problem-solving. It is widely used by students and professionals seeking practical knowledge for data-driven decision making and quantitative analysis.

About Author :-
The author Allen B. Downey is an American computer scientist and educator. He studied engineering at the "Massachusetts Institute of Technology" and earned a PhD in computer science from the "University of California, Berkeley". His expertise focuses on teaching programming and statistics through practical computation. Downey has taught at the "Franklin W. Olin College of Engineering" and written books that explain data science concepts in simple ways. His work emphasizes "probability", "statistics", "Python programming", "data science", and "Bayesian methods". "Think Stats" teaches statistical thinking using code, helping programmers understand real-world data analysis.
